    Malabar Chicken Curry

    June 25, 2017 By Anlet Prince Leave a Comment

    Malabar Cuisine is a has a distinct taste and aroma. Malabar Chicken Curry is one such delicious recipe. Malabar Chicken curry is made by roasting authentic kerala spices with roasted coconut. It is one of the most delicious curries that i love to have on a leisurely sunday afternoon or when my loved ones visit us or during any special occasions. Malabar chicken curry is a rich and creamy gravy, perfect with rotis or a bowl or rice.

    Malabar Chicken Curry

    Malabar Chicken Curry is a delicious recipe to be had with steamed rice or roti.
    Prep Time15 mins
    Cook Time30 mins
    Total Time45 mins
    Course: Side Dish
    Cuisine: Indian
    Servings: 4

    Ingredients

    • 500 Grams Chicken
    • 1 Teaspoon Chilli Powder
    • ½ Teaspoon Turmeric Powder
    • 2 Tablespoon Coconut Oil
    • 1 Teaspoon Cumin Seeds
    • A Spring Curry Leaves
    • 1 Onion
    • 2 Tomatoes Small
    • 2 Green Chillis Slit
    • Required Water

    For Roasting and Grinding

    • ½ Cup Coconut
    • 1.5 Teapoon Fennel Seeds
    • 1 Tablespoon Coriander Seeds
    • 2 Dry red Chillis
    • 2 Tablespoon Ginger Garlic Paste

    Instructions

    • Chop Onion and tomato. Slit the green chilli and set aside.
    •  Dry roast each ingredient listed under to roast and grind separately.
    • Roast the coconut at last as it releases some moisture at times. Cool down the ingredients. 
    • Add them into a blender with required water and blend them into a smooth paste.
    • Heat oil in a wok and add in cumin seeds. Allow them to splutter. Add in onion and saute until glossy. Add in curry leaves
    • Add in green chilli and saute them. Add in tomatoes and salt to taste and saute them until mushy. 
    • Add in ginger garlic paste and saute until nice aroma comes out.
    • Add in the Blended coconut paste. Add required water.
    • Add in washed and cleaned chicken pieces. Give a quick stir. Close the wok with a lid and cook until the chicken is soft. Stir occasionally.
    • Delicious and aromatic Malabar chicken Curry is now ready to be served.

    Notes

    • Green Chillis, red chillis are used for this recipe. Do not omit any of them as they are required for the flavour of this gravy.
    • This is a gravy type recipe so adjust the water accordingly
    • Coconut oil is one key ingredient to bring in taste. If you are not used to cook with coconut oil then replace it with cooking oil
    • Roasting and grinding the masalas fresh is another secret of the creamy and tasty gravy.
